Overall Rating:4
Value Rating:5
Submitted by MIKE GOODACRE a Weekend Warrior from BAKERSFIELD

Date Reviewed: March 20, 2003

Strengths:    Price, strong frame. Fairly decent components considering
the price. Very nice overall appearance.


Weaknesses:    A bit heavier than I'm used to. The InSync front suspension
is a bit squeaky and not all that smooth.


Bottom Line:   
This a great bike to build upon. Though it rode pretty
well as stock. You can't get a better bike for the price.

Expand full review >>

Favorite Trail:   Unal

Duration Product Used:   3 months

Price Paid:    $250.00

Purchased At:   Copelands

Similar Products Used:   Specialized M2, Cannandale F400

Bike Setup:   I've added Bontragger kevlar beaded tires, Shimano
SPD's and changed rear derailleur to Shimano deore LX.
